A kind of implantation methods of high yield horseshoe
Technical field
The invention belongs to agricultural plantation technology field, and in particular to a kind of implantation methods of high yield horseshoe.
Background technology
Horseshoe, alias water chestnut, monocot genus Cyperaceae, eaten using underground bulb as fruits and vegetables for people.Horseshoe epidermis is black It is bright, internal pure white, delicious flavour and the effect of change is eaten, because its nutritive value is known as " underground pyrus nivalis ".Horseshoe is rich in people Several mineral materials, vitamin needed for body, amino acid, there is clearing heat and detoxicating, diuresis, decompression and other effects, be a kind of excellent medicine Eat the fruits and vegetables group food of dual-purpose, and one of key farm products of China's export.At present, horseshoe is disappeared by vast deeply in international market The person of expense welcomes, and its major product has water chestnut starch, peeled water chestnut can and quick-frozen horseshoe.With the raising of quality of the life, horseshoe Market demand also increases year by year, has good plantation prospect, still, horseshoe is in planting process, due to daily management, fertilizer The processes such as material selection are unreasonable, cause the easy bacteria infection of horseshoe, and yield is relatively low, and then influence the economic well-being of workers and staff of planting household.

A kind of implantation methods of high yield horseshoe, comprise the following steps:
(1) nursery:In the first tenday period of a month in May, selection block is big and the bulb of no disease and pests harm is as kind of a shepherd's purse, and described kind of shepherd's purse is urged Sowed after bud processing to nursery;Kind shepherd's purse, which was cultivated to mid-July, obtains horseshoe seedling;
(2) crop field prepares:Mid-July, select that soil layer is deep, unctuous plot is as plantation crop field;Then, to Every mu of the plantation crop field applies base manure 1000-1200kg;The base manure is made by the raw material of following parts by weight:Ripe chicken manure 100- 120 parts, cow dung 50-100 parts, pig manure 100-150 parts, edible fungi residue 20-30 parts, calcium superphosphate 8-12 parts, potassium sulfate it is compound Fertile 8-12 parts, boron zinc-iron fertiliser containing magnesium 1-2 parts, urea 8-15 parts, tea bran 2-4 parts and quick lime 4-6 parts;Finally, to the plantation Crop field pours into appropriate water, and is harrowed by harrowing tool by soil stand-by after even rake;
(3) definite value is transplanted:First, horseshoe seedling step (1) obtained, upper semisection branches and leaves are cut off, obtains horseshoe rice shoot; The length of the horseshoe rice shoot is 35-45cm;Then, it is 0.05-0.1% the root of the horseshoe rice shoot to be put into volumetric concentration Thiophanate methyl solution in soak 40-60 minutes;Then, it is 0.01- the root of the horseshoe rice shoot to be put into volumetric concentration 2-4 hours are soaked in 0.02% rooting powder solution;Finally, the plantation horseshoe shoot transplanting equipment chosen to step (2) is big Field is colonized;
(4) water management:After horseshoe rice shoot field planting survives, demand is grown according to it, by pouring water or draining is adjusted Save water level in the plantation crop field;
(5) top dressing:After the horseshoe rice shoot field planting survives, while apply special inorganic fertilizer and fertilizer special for organic;It is described special It is made with inorganic fertilizer by the raw material of following parts by weight:Compound potassium sulfate fertilizer 60-80 parts, urea 10-15 parts, borax 1-2 parts, sulfuric acid Zinc 1-2 parts, ferrous sulfate 2-3 parts, ammonium magnesium phosphate 2-4 parts, lime nitrogen 6-8 parts, ATS (Ammonium thiosulphate) 0.1-0.3 parts and dicyandiamide 0.1-0.3 parts;The fertilizer special for organic is made by the raw material of following parts by weight:It is barnyard manure 100-120 parts, biogas residue 60-80 parts, decomposed Vegetable seed bran 30-40 parts, stalk 30-40 parts, humic acid 10-20 parts, dregs of beans 20-30 parts, microbial bacteria 3-5 parts, Poria cocos 4-6 parts, Pseudo-ginseng 4-8 parts, agaric 5-7 parts, fruit of negundo 3-6 parts and phoenix tree flower 2-5 parts;The time of fertilising and every mu of applied amount are specially:
Late July, special inorganic fertilizer 15-20kg, fertilizer special for organic 300-400kg;
Mid-August, special inorganic fertilizer 30-40kg, fertilizer special for organic 200-250kg;
Mid-September, special inorganic fertilizer 30-40kg, fertilizer special for organic 200-250kg;
Early October, special inorganic fertilizer 50-60kg, fertilizer special for organic 300-400kg;
Early November, special inorganic fertilizer 60-70kg, fertilizer special for organic 200-250kg.
Preferably, in step (1), the vernalization processing comprises the following steps:First, with 50% carbendazol wettable powder 1000 times of liquid soak kind of shepherd's purse 10 hours;Then, wet straw is spread on ground, and described kind of shepherd's purse is stacked alternately on straw, is kept Terminal bud is upward;Then, described kind of shepherd's purse is covered with straw, and watered 2-3 times daily;When terminal bud length is to 2-3cm, covering is removed Straw, and continue watering keep moistening;Finally, when the cladode of described kind of shepherd's purse starts to grow, while sprout and have 2-4 lateral bud When, you can sowing to the nursery.
Preferably, in step (3), the seeding row spacing of the horseshoe rice shoot field planting is 35-40cm × 40-45cm, depth 8- 10cm。
Preferably, in step (4), in the plantation crop field regulation of water level be specially:
Late July is steady seedling stage, water level 2-4cm;
Early August to late August is tillering stage, water level 4-5cm;
Early September to late September is the strong sprout phase, water level 6-8cm;
Early October to late November is to tie shepherd's purse phase, water level 7-10cm;
Early December to late December is picking time, water level 0cm.
Preferably, in step (4), during the water management, a draining dry field is carried out mid-August.
Preferably, in step (5), during the top dressing, the water in the plantation crop field is first arranged in first 2-4 days of fertilising It is dry;After fertilising, poured water again to original water level after fertilizer sucks soil.
Preferably, in step (5), during the top dressing, foliar fertilizer also is sprayed to the horseshoe rice shoot stage by stage, specifically For:
In late July, spray a space and spend spirit 1;
Mid-August, spray a space and spend spirit 1 and space to spend spirit 5;
In early November, spray a space and spend spirit 5.
Preferably, in step (5), the microbial bacteria in the fertilizer special for organic includes:Nitrogen-fixing bacteria, phosphate solubilizing bacteria, potassium solubilizing bacteria, Bacillus, actinomyces and saccharomycete.
Due to using above-mentioned technical proposal, the invention has the advantages that:
1. the present invention in the set-up procedure of crop field, applies base manure made from the following raw material:Ripe chicken manure, cow dung, excessively pig manure, phosphorus Sour calcium, compound potassium sulfate fertilizer, boron zinc-iron fertiliser containing magnesium, urea, tea bran and quick lime, the fertility of soil is substantially increased, promote horse The growth of hoof rice shoot.Wherein, ripe chicken manure, cow dung, pig manure, edible fungi residue are organic fertilizer, can not only be provided for horseshoe rice shoot Comprehensive and lasting nutrition, the soil organism can also be updated, promote microbial reproduction.Calcium superphosphate, compound potassium sulfate fertilizer, boron Zinc-iron fertiliser containing magnesium, urea are inorganic fertilizer, and the various inorganic matters needed for growth are provided for horseshoe rice shoot;The organic fertilizer is total to inorganic fertilizer With ratio is reasonable, beneficial to horseshoe seedling growth, promotes horseshoe volume increase;In addition, the tea bran in base manure can kill the Fu Shou in water Spiral shell, avoid because Pomacea canaliculata spreads unchecked and caused by the underproduction;Quick lime has sterilization functions, and it is big can to eliminate plantation to a certain extent The harmful levels of pathogens of Tanaka, avoid horseshoe rice shoot from catching an illness, further promote horseshoe volume increase.
2. the present invention during definite value is transplanted, cuts off upper semisection branches and leaves, the consumption of horseshoe rice shoot itself nutrient is reduced, and The growth ability of horseshoe rice shoot is excited, improves the survival rate of horseshoe rice shoot.In addition, horseshoe rice shoot soaks it through rooting powder solution Afterwards, it is easier to take root and survive, further improve the survival rate of horseshoe rice shoot.Horseshoe rice shoot soaks it by thiophanate methyl solution Afterwards, its resistance against diseases is improved, and is reduced infection powdery mildew, the possibility of droop, is advantageous to its healthy growth.
3. the present invention during top dressing, with reference to needed for the growth in horseshoe rice shoot each stage, using special inorganic fertilizer and The mode that fertilizer special for organic is applied altogether, the fertilizer efficiency of plantation field soil is substantially increased, promote horseshoe rice shoot fast-growth, Er Qiejin One step improves the resistance against diseases of horseshoe rice shoot.Wherein, compound potassium sulfate fertilizer, urea, borax, sulfuric acid are contained in special inorganic fertilizer Zinc, ferrous sulfate, ammonium magnesium phosphate, lime nitrogen, ATS (Ammonium thiosulphate) and dicyandiamide, meet various needed for the growth of horseshoe rice shoot Element;The rate of release of ammonium magnesium phosphate and lime nitrogen is slower, effectively extends the duration of fertilizer efficiency, ensures that horseshoe rice shoot exists The fertilizer efficiency of abundance can be obtained in growth cycle;The addition of ATS (Ammonium thiosulphate) and dicyandiamide, then the utilization rate of urea is improved, really It is sufficient to protect nitrogen.In fertilizer special for organic containing barnyard manure, biogas residue, decomposed vegetable seed bran, stalk, humic acid, dregs of beans, microbial bacteria, Poria cocos, pseudo-ginseng, agaric, fruit of negundo and phoenix tree flower, it is possible to increase the harmful levels of pathogens in soil is eliminated while soil fertility.Its In, containing abundant organic matter in barnyard manure, biogas residue, decomposed vegetable seed bran, stalk, dregs of beans, it can provide horseshoe seedling after disassembly Various nutrients required for seedling;Humic acid can have fertilizer to increase with element humic acid fertilizer with reference to made of such as nitrogen, phosphorus, potassium Effect, improved soil, stimulate horseshoe seedling growth, improve the functions such as horseshoe quality.Microbial bacteria can produce substantial amounts of cell and swash Plain class material, and then adjust the metabolism of horseshoe rice shoot, stimulate the growth of horseshoe rice shoot, promote horseshoe volume increase.Microbial bacteria Using barnyard manure, biogas residue, decomposed vegetable seed bran, stalk, dregs of beans as carrier, and under the stimulation of humic acid, a variety of catalysis point are produced The beneficial microbe colony such as enzyme and CEC, UGF somatomedin, induction disease-resistant factor, soil activating cytokine is solved, is fostering and apply fertilizer ground Power, improve chemical fertilizer utilization ratio, improve horseshoe quality, enhancing horseshoe disease and insect resistance and drought-resistant ability, purification and rehabilitating soil etc. side There is preferable effect in face.In addition, Poria cocos energy antibacterial, Perishing prevention are sick, droop;The anti-inflammatory of pseudo-ginseng energy, anti-virus, logical cardinal vein, toxin expelling Element, activating soil, can anti-yellowtop.Agaric can reduce the persticide residue in soil, can control bacterium, toxin expelling, logical cardinal vein;Fruit of negundo Immunity, antibacterial and increase soil permeability, the conductibility of horseshoe rice shoot can be strengthened;Phoenix tree flower being capable of antifungal, bacterium; Above-mentioned all medicines are used in combination, and improve the immunity and resistance against diseases of horseshoe rice shoot.In addition, the present invention is according to " weight after preceding steady middle control " Principle, the amount of application early stage special inorganic fertilizer is larger, promotes horseshoe rice shoot tiller;Mid-term suitably reduces the application of fertilizer special for organic Amount, the sowing amount of increase special inorganic fertilizer, promotes knot shepherd's purse;The sowing amount of later stage increase special inorganic fertilizer and fertilizer special for organic, is carried High bulb expands rate, so as to improve the quality of horseshoe and yield.
4. the foliar fertilizer space that the present invention sprays during top dressing spends spirit 1 and space to spend spirit 5, effect of increasing production is obvious;July The last ten-days period, horseshoe rice shoot are just colonized, and are sprayed space and are spent spirit 1 that horseshoe rice shoot packing can be promoted to grow;Mid-August, at horseshoe rice shoot In tillering stage, spray space and spend spirit 1 and space to spend spirit 5, horseshoe rice shoot can be promoted to accelerate rhizomatous formation;Early November, Horseshoe rice shoot is in the expansion of corms phase, sprays space and spends clever No. 5 excessive growth that can effectively control horseshoe rice shoot, promotes expansion of corms, So as to promote increasing both production and income.
5. the present invention carries out a draining dry field during water management, mid-August, the root to horseshoe rice shoot carries For the oxygen of abundance, promote respiration, there is provided energy, improve the absorption of nutrient, and promote horseshoe rice shoot root growth so that Pumping seedling is further quick sturdy, mitigates later stage physiological disease seedling death phenomenon.Meanwhile dry field can further kill plantation crop field In harmful levels of pathogens.

On the other hand, applicant have also been devised a kind of comparative example of the implantation methods of high yield horseshoe of the present invention, it is specific as follows:
Comparative example 1
Perform step (2) when, by the present invention base manure change conventional use of farm manure and composite fertilizer into, other processing with Embodiment 3 is identical.
Comparative example 2
When performing step (5), the special inorganic fertilizer of the present invention is changed into conventional use of compound potassium sulfate fertilizer and urea, and Change fertilizer special for organic into conventional use of farm manure, other processing are same as Example 3.
Comparative example 3
When performing step (5), do not apply foliar fertilizer and spend spirit 1 and spend spirit 5, other processing are same as Example 3.
Horseshoe is harvested December, and statistical correlation data, statistical result are as shown in table 1.
Table 1
Group Per mu yield (kg) Large fruit rate (%) Fruitlet rate (%) Illness rate (%)
Embodiment 1 5245 64.2 8.8 1.2
Embodiment 2 5300 65.0 9.2 1.2
Embodiment 3 5386 65.6 8.4 1.2
Comparative example 1 4600 55.7 12.4 6.8
Comparative example 2 3256 46.5 20.3 9.7
Comparative example 3 4838 60.3 12.0 1.3
As can be seen from Table 1, the indices of embodiment 3 are significantly better than that comparative example 1, comparative example 2 and comparative example 3, Illustrate that base manure, special inorganic fertilizer, fertilizer special for organic and foliar fertilizer used in the present invention can play significant volume increase effect Fruit, while greatly reduce illness rate.The present invention improves horseshoe by correct Cultivate administration and correct Fertilizer ratio Yield and quality, planting household is obtained good economic benefit, be worthy to be popularized.
